
TL;DR
This paper constructs and analyzes a class of super integrable quantum systems called U(1)-Kepler problems in odd dimensions, revealing their symmetry groups, bound state spaces, and connections to theta correspondence.
Contribution
It introduces a new family of super integrable systems with explicit symmetry groups and Hilbert spaces, generalizing the MICZ-Kepler problem to higher dimensions.
